I know I am really late with this comment but I used to play a very good rhythm game with infants to the music of Hall of the mountain King... which at the time was the advert for Alton Towers ( so I cashed in on this, at least I could tell them what it was!)
BUT when I asked if they had heard it,  it was quite common for them to say 'It's the advert for Gulliver's Kingdom...' (another theme park nearby) - so much for advertising!!
